#f79d72 - Burning Coals color

Imagine a soft, sun-warmed peach with gentle coral leanings: this hue reads as a delicate apricot-salmon, balancing warm golden undertones with a muted pink blush. It feels cozy and inviting without overpowering, evoking baked goods, sunsets, and skin-friendly warmth. Versatile in both modern and vintage contexts, it harmonizes beautifully with creams and warm neutrals, or provides a lively contrast against teal, navy, and olive. Ideal for approachable branding, interiors, and spring-summer palettes.

color #f79d72

#f79d72 color RGB value is 247, 157, 114, and the CMYK value is 0.00, 0.364, 0.538, 0.0314. Alternative names for that color are: burning coals, tan, lightsalmon, hit pink, atomic tangerine, orange.
